"To sail close to the wind" means?
- To avoid problems
- To take risks
- To act wisely
- None of these
Explanation
- It means to behave in a risky or dangerous way.
- It comes from sailing, where ships move close to wind direction limits.
- It suggests pushing rules or boundaries.
- It often implies doing something bold but unsafe.
